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Shrimp

    Rinse the shrimp under cold water and pat them dry with a paper towel. Ensure they are fully peeled and deveined.

Marinade

  1. 2

    Mix the Marinade

    In a bowl, combine olive oil, minced garlic, lemon juice, paprika, cayenne pepper, salt, and black pepper. Whisk together until well blended.

  2. 3

    Marinate the Shrimp

    Place the shrimp in a large resealable plastic bag or bowl. Pour the marinade over the shrimp, ensuring they are well coated. Seal the bag or c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es, up to 2 hours for more flavor.

Cooking

  1. 4

    Cook the Shrimp

    Preheat a grill or grill pan over medium-high heat. Remove the shrimp from the marinade and discard the marinade. Grill the shrimp for about 2-3 minutes on each side, or until they are pink and opaque.

  2. 5

    Chill the Shrimp

    Once cooked, transfer the shrimp to a plate and let them cool at room temperature for about 10 minutes. Then, c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to chill.

Serving

  1. 6

    Plate the Shrimp

    To serve, arrange the chilled shrimp on a platter. Garnish with lemon wedges and fresh parsley sprigs. Enjoy!
